Understanding the Core Problems with vusign Heated Blanket
1. Inconsistent Heating or Cold Spots
Many users report uneven warmth hot in some areas, cold in others. This often results from improper placement or folding of the blanket, which disrupts heating wires.
- Solution: Always spread the blanket flat. Avoid bunching or folding, especially in the middle. Consider using models with EvenHeat Technology, like the Minervada, that distribute heat evenly across zones.
2. Slow Heating Times
Waiting for the blanket to reach desired warmth can be frustrating, especially if you’re cold and in a hurry.
- Solution: Preheat the blanket for 10-15 minutes before use. Use higher heat settings initially, then dial down for comfort. Keep in mind, larger blankets take longer to heat uniformly.
3. Safety Concerns & Overheating
Overheating or electrical hazards are top worries. Users fear the blanket might cause burns or fires.
- Solution: Choose a blanket with built-in safety features auto shut-off, overheating protection, flame-retardant materials. The Minervada, for example, offers dual safety with sensors and auto-off timers.
- Additional tip: Never leave the blanket on unattended for extended periods. Use the auto-off feature to minimize risks.
4. Difficulties with Controls & Settings
Some find the controls confusing or inconsistent, leading to frustration.
- Solution: Opt for models with intuitive, easy-to-navigate controls. Keep a quick reference guide nearby until familiar. For advanced users, smartphone apps can provide more precise adjustments.
5. Maintenance & Durability Issues
Washing and long-term use can degrade the blanket, reducing effectiveness or causing malfunctions.
- Solution: Always follow manufacturer instructions for washing. Use gentle cycles and avoid fabric softeners. Choose machine-washable models like the Minervada for longevity.

Myth Busting: Bigger Isn’t Always Better
Some think a larger blanket will solve warmth issues. Not necessarily. Larger blankets take longer to heat evenly and may cause hotspots if not designed properly.
Choose a size that fits your needs and consider quality over size. A well-designed 72″x84″ blanket like the Minervada often outperforms larger, cheaper options.
Practical Tools & Frameworks for Troubleshooting
| Problem | Possible Cause | Recommended Action |
|---|---|---|
| Uneven warmth | Bunched or folded blanket | Spread flat; avoid folds |
| Slow heating | Large size or low setting | Preheat; start with higher setting |
| Overheating alarm | Sensor malfunction or overuse | Reset; ensure proper use; consider models with safety features |
| Washing issues | Improper cleaning | Follow manufacturer instructions; use gentle cycle |
